How do I cancel ClickHouse Cloud?

Usage-based Databases & backends Basic · billed via web, invoice
5 min Self-serve
Short answer

Cancel ClickHouse Cloud by exporting your data and deleting every Cloud service with the official clickhousectl CLI. Deletion is destructive. Pay-as-you-go usage is billed in arrears, so consumed usage can still appear on a final invoice; no standard cancellation refund is published.

Step-by-step instructions

Deleting a service stops future service usage, but usage already consumed is still billed in arrears.

1
Export the data you need

Deleting a ClickHouse Cloud service is destructive. Export or move every database you need to retain before continuing.

2
Delete each Cloud service

Use the official clickhousectl CLI to delete each Cloud service. A write-capable API key is required for destructive operations. Repeat this for every billable service.

3
Check the final invoice

Pay-as-you-go usage is billed monthly in arrears. Already consumed usage can therefore appear after service deletion.

Service deletion is destructive and no public recovery window is promised.

Refunds, downgrades, pausing and your data

Four questions people ask before they cancel
Can I get my money back?

ClickHouse publishes no standard refund for a customer-initiated cancellation. Its general terms only describe limited refunds for specific termination-for-breach situations.

See policy
Is there a cheaper way to stay?

ClickHouse Cloud has no published permanent free hosted plan. Lowering resources or deleting services reduces future usage charges.

Read this
Can I pause instead of cancel?

Some ClickHouse Cloud services can scale to zero and stop compute charges while idle. This is not a subscription pause, and storage or other usage can remain billable.

Read this
What happens to my account data?

Service deletion is destructive. The public Cloud materials do not promise a post-deletion recovery window, so export data before deleting a service.
